Output 786090ba16217261828018ae3a0bd906ff124b4c0b15c2c96b1fcfae988b6be8:2

value
18622
script pubkey
OP_0 OP_PUSHBYTES_20 4c42fc43c42592a1c4d97a878c87fc15622b43ee
address
bc1qf3p0cs7yykf2r3xe02rcepluz43zkslwyl0ghe
transaction
786090ba16217261828018ae3a0bd906ff124b4c0b15c2c96b1fcfae988b6be8
spent
true